Steps to Login to Acronis
Logging into Acronis is a straightforward process that typically involves entering your username (or email address) and password. Here's a step-by-step guide on how to login to your Acronis account:
Step 1: Visit the Acronis Website
To begin, open your web browser and go to the official Acronis website. This is the platform where you will manage all your Acronis products and services, from cloud backups to security tools. At the top-right corner of the page, you will see an option to log in. This login section will lead you to the login page where you can enter your account credentials.
Step 2: Click on the Login Button
Once you are on the Acronis homepage, look for the "Login" button. The location of the button may vary depending on the version of the site you are viewing, but it is typically placed at the top-right corner of the screen. Click on this button to proceed to the login page.
Step 3: Enter Your Email Address or Username
On the login page, you will be prompted to enter your account information. Most users will log in using their email address associated with their Acronis account. If you have a username instead of an email, enter that in the appropriate field. It’s important to use the correct email or username associated with your Acronis subscription to ensure that the login process goes smoothly.
Step 4: Enter Your Password
After entering your email or username, you will be asked to provide your password. This password is the one you created when you first registered for an Acronis account. If you’ve forgotten your password, there is an option on the login page to reset it, which we will discuss later. If you remember your password, simply type it into the provided field. Make sure to double-check that your password is correct and that your Caps Lock is not turned on by mistake.
Step 5: Complete the CAPTCHA (if applicable)
To ensure security and prevent automated login attempts, Acronis may ask you to complete a CAPTCHA. This could involve selecting specific images, typing in distorted characters, or other methods of verification. If you are asked to complete a CAPTCHA, follow the on-screen instructions to continue with the login process.
Step 6: Click on the Login Button
After entering your credentials and completing any necessary verification steps (such as CAPTCHA), click the "Login" button. This will take you into your Acronis account, where you can begin managing your data protection services and configurations.
Step 7: Access Your Acronis Services
Once you’ve successfully logged in, you will be directed to your dashboard. From here, you can access various services offered by Acronis, including viewing your backup status, managing licenses, restoring data, or adjusting settings. Depending on the specific products and services you have subscribed to, your dashboard may look slightly different, but the core functionality remains the same.
Troubleshooting Login Issues
While logging into Acronis is generally a simple process, there are times when users may encounter issues. If you're having trouble logging in, consider the following troubleshooting tips:
Forgotten Password
If you can't remember your password, you can easily reset it. On the Acronis login page, there should be a "Forgot Password?" link below the password field. Clicking this link will guide you through the steps to reset your password. You will typically be asked to enter the email address associated with your account, and Acronis will send you instructions on how to create a new password. Be sure to check your spam or junk folder if you don't see the email in your inbox.
Incorrect Email Address or Username
Ensure that you are using the correct email address or username associated with your Acronis account. If you have multiple email addresses, check to confirm which one you used when registering for the service. If you are unsure, you can attempt to use different emails or usernames or check for any registration confirmation emails that may contain your login details.
Browser Issues
Sometimes, login issues may be related to your web browser. If you're unable to log in, try clearing your browser cache and cookies. You can usually find this option in your browser settings. Another option is to try logging in from a different web browser or device. Some users also find that disabling browser extensions or switching to an incognito/private browsing mode resolves login problems.
Account Lock or Suspension
If you've entered your password incorrectly multiple times, your account might be temporarily locked for security reasons. If this happens, you may need to wait a few minutes and try again, or follow the steps to reset your password. If you suspect your account has been suspended due to billing issues or a policy violation, contact Acronis customer support for assistance.
Two-Factor Authentication (if enabled)
If you have two-factor authentication (2FA) enabled for your Acronis account, you will need to enter the authentication code sent to your registered device or email after you input your password. If you are not receiving the 2FA code, check that your mobile device or email account is working properly, and ensure that you have access to the registered device.
Acronis Server Issues
In rare cases, login issues may be caused by problems with Acronis servers. If this happens, check Acronis’ official social media channels or support pages for any updates or maintenance notifications. Server issues typically resolve on their own, so you may just need to wait a while before attempting to log in again.
Logging into Acronis on Mobile Devices
For users who prefer to manage their backups and settings on the go, Acronis offers mobile applications for both Android and iOS devices. The login process for these apps is similar to logging in via the website. Simply download the app, open it, and enter your account credentials (email or username and password). If you have enabled two-factor authentication, make sure to input the code when prompted.
The mobile apps provide many of the same features as the desktop version, including backup management, access to cloud storage, and security settings.
